Dysart to hold Iowa's Shortest Parade March 17, at 12:15 p.m.
Dysart's Mayor, Tim Glenn, introduced the idea of holding "Iowa's Shortest St. Patricks's Day Parade" to the City Council earlier this month. "WHY?" you might ask. "We like to do fun and unique events in Dysart!" he said."I've always wanted to have one, and having it over the lunch hour allows businesses and more people to participate...and be able to watch NCAA basketball and our BIG10 Champ Hawkeyes!" The mayor said that the parade will start at "O'Main and McWilson" streets and end at the Dysart Gorge (this is an art display that was painted on the street in Dysart back in 2018.
